Bio

Lynne McCarthy is a South African actress and model who has played roles in the television soapies Egoli (M-Net) and Isidingo (SABC3).

After pursuing a BSc science degree in Psychology, McCarthy studied under Libbe Ferreira and the late Blaise Koch at Sesani Studios in Johannesburg and studied voice coaching and acting with Johan van der Merwe at Katinka Heyns’ Sonneblom Studios in Honeydew.

She later trained under W. Morgan Sheppard at the Vincent Chase Workshop in Hollywood. She has also studied Psychology, Public Relations and Marketing, and Channel Management with Software Business Management.

In television, McCarthy played the role of Zita in the M-Net soapie Egoli: Place of Gold and the role of Elize in Isidingo, in 2008.

She was also a co-presenter of the travel show Traveling Africa in Los Angeles, California, and was co-presenter of her own talk radio show on Radio Rippel in Pretoria.

She is also the presenter, journalist and narrator of a documentary called Children of Fire.

In addition to acting and presenting, McCarthy was a celebrity and A-list events columnist for Citigaming in The Citizen newspaper, and a columnist for FHM magazine, under the pseudonym MissHouston.

She is also a model and is represented by Stark Raving Management.

McCarthy is fluent in English and Afrikaans, and speaks broken Greek. She currently resides in Johannesburg.
